    We live in the Mid Levels in Central, and have been here one year. We are thinking about moving out to Discovery Bay because we think it will be a lot better out there with kids. We have 3 kids, all under 3 years old (3 years old next week, 20 months and 1 month, all girls). At the moment we live in a 3 bedroom apartment (small!) and I really miss the outdoor lifestyle and letting the kids run around outside (we are Australian).

    Can anybody tell me if Discovery Bay will be better for the kids as opposed to here in the Mid Levels?

    And is there a particular housing area in DB which is better for kids? I hear Headland Village is nice. Which area has the biggest houses with the biggest private gardens? And which club is the best for kids? Club Siena? Or other?

    One issue you have to take into account is your budget.
    You can get a free standing 5000-something sf house in Seebee Lane or a nice 3000-something sf house with pool in Headland at the top end - we are talking 150k plus here.
    A bit lower priced are properties in the Beach Village - depending on size you can have a small garden or largish terraces. The price range there is 30k up to almost 100k - all low rises in walking distance to the plaza/ferry pier.
    Another option would be Sienna 1 and Sienna 2 - you would need a bus to plaza/ferry pier from there, but they are really close to club Sienna.
    There are nice 3-bedroom flats with balconies in the high rises (Woods, Greens, General Hospital) which are a lot cheaper.
    Each Village has a playground and there are lots of play groups around.
    The club membership is for both clubs (Resident Club and Club Sienna). It is HKD 470.- (according to our last bill) per person plus HKD 315.- per person for the gym.
